Output 62db72d0fc74e696d34982d7d880fb83c47d7364fb44f2f0b6191ac8913f9941:36

value
17940447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f331e3f67a7f3c8f1331b0c46fb2ec52df6fdae OP_EQUAL
address
3EkBnj8Ut8JSHf5zwMTrCySKP2fDe2oHjQ
transaction
62db72d0fc74e696d34982d7d880fb83c47d7364fb44f2f0b6191ac8913f9941
spent
true